Enforcement of Environmental Law on waste management is an unresolved problem, especially in Boyolali Regency in realizing Boyolali Boyolali Green City. This study aims to determine the existence of Human Resources in supporting the Law Enforcement of Waste Management in Boyolali Regency. This research is a normative legal research with a statutory approach. Data were collected by literature study and then analyzed qualitatively. The Boyolali Regency Environmental Service does not yet have a functional position to carry out special duties and functions in environmental management such as the RegionalEnvironmental Supervisory Officer (PPLHD) and PNS Investigators for environmental affairs. Supervision in the environmental field is attached to the tasks of the Licensing, Guidance, and Environmental Compliance Sector. The existing regulations in Boyolali Regency, namely the Boyolali Regency Regulation Number 13 of 2013 concerning Waste Management have not been followed up with the Regent's Regulation so that they have not been able to accommodate as a legal basis in their implementation, and have not been able to reach the implementation level of legal action.
